Trivially the Sun. If you meant other than the Sun, the closest stars are the three in the Alpha Centauri system, about 4.3 light years away. One member of the system... Alpha Centauri C, aka Proxima Centauri, can get closer than the other two; at minimum it's about 4.2 light years away.

It's considered at least possible by some astronomers that the sun has a dim red or brown dwarf companion at a distance of 0.1 to 1 light year. If it exists, this star has a name: Nemesis. Despite its nearness, it would not be particularly bright and would not have an especially large proper motion, so it would be difficult to identify, though if it exists it's undoubtedly been photographed many times.

Is Betelgeuse the closest star to earth?

No, Betelgeuse is not the closest star to Earth. The closest star to Earth is the sun, which is part of our solar system. Betelgeuse is a red supergiant star located in the constellation of Orion, approximately 642.5 light years away from Earth.
